Menú

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mostrar Mensajes Menú

Mensajes - Carluís

#21
Utiliza este código.

<script language=javascript>
function closer() {
var ventana = window.self;
ventana.opener = window.self;
ventana.close();
}
</script>


<A href="javascript:closer();">[ cerrar ]</A>

Más información
#22
Desarrollo Web / Re: Pop up con javascript
10 Noviembre 2011, 20:47 PM
Visita este artículo: http://foro.elhacker.net/desarrollo_web/abrir_ventana_sobre_la_actual_en_html_o_java-t344397.0.html acabo de responderle a alguien que no sabe ni siquiera lo que es Pop-up.
#23
Amigo lo que intentas decir, se llama Pop-Ups, Un pop-up o ventana pop-up o ventana emergente, es una ventana nueva que aparece de repente en la pantalla de tu ordenador.

Los anuncios en pop-ups se utilizan mucho para hacer publicidad en la web, aunque la publicidad no es el único uso de estas ventanas pop-up.

Para generar un Pop-up el código sería el siguiente:
<a href="#" onClick="window.open('/index.htm','popup','width=300,height=400')">Lanzar mal</a>

también puedes generar una ventana emergente pop up de la siguiente manera:
<script language="javascript" type="text/javascript">
<!--
function popitup(url) {
newwindow=window.open(url,'name','height=200,width=150');
if (window.focus) {newwindow.focus()}
return false;
}

// -->
</script>


Ahora para crear un enlace a ella:
<a href="popupex.html" onclick="return popitup('popupex.html')"
>Link to popup</a>


Espero a verte ayudado, también puedes mirar un generador de pop-up online
#24
Desarrollo Web / Re: Html leer datos
10 Noviembre 2011, 18:56 PM
Amigo debes explicar exactamente lo que quieres realizar, html no puede leer datos sin utilizar otros lenguajes como:


  • PHP
  • javascript

Pero, por el código que proporcionaste supongo que estas intentando generar un archivo de Música MP3 en tu sitio, Actualmente ese código es HTML5, el lenguaje que permite reproducir música y vídeos sin necesidad de utilizar reproductores Flash, aclaro que es IMPOSIBLE, que puedas enviar datos de un upload de archivos si eso quieres decir, solo utilizando HTML5, debes utilizar PHP y sin embargo ese código no admite otro tipo de archivos que no sean:


  • MP3
  • WAV

Entre otros, para generar archivos subidos por los usuarios, debes usar PHP, te recomiendo amigo que empieces por estudiar HTML, y luego con otro diferente lenguaje de programación, te falta demasiado, pero puedes ver un tutorial de html5 de como insertar archivos de música en tu sitio, en otras formas, puedes mirar para el upload en php:

PHP upload security
Upload PHP

Saludos espero a verte ayudado.
#25
PHP / Re: problema con mi formulario
7 Noviembre 2011, 02:55 AM
Amigo el código o programa como le llamaste que te proporcione funciona perfectamente, el error que genera te lo dice todo "Fallo la conexión con mailserver verifica SMTP" no tienes el servicio, prueba en un diferente host o comunícate con tu proveedor de servicios.

Saludos.
#26
PHP / Re: problema con mi formulario
6 Noviembre 2011, 16:37 PM
Al parecer te estas complicando la vida con X-Mailer, prueba utilizar la función Mail en php, puedes utilizar un código como el siguiente:

<?php
if(isset($_POST['enviar'])) //Preguntamos si se presiono el boton de submit
{
     
//Recibimos las variables
     
$recipiente $_POST['recipiente']; 
     
$asunto $_POST['asunto'];
     
$mensaje $_POST['mensaje'];

     
$encabezado 'MIME-Version: 1.0' "\r\n";
     
$encabezado .= 'Content-type: text/html; charset=iso-8859-1' "\r\n";
     
$encabezado .= 'From: Carluís <Carluis@hotmail.com>' "\r\n";

     
// (substr_count) cuenta dentro de la frase o palabra almacenada en la variable si, existe '@' solo debe haber uno.
     // se le pone @ adelante del substr_count para ignorar los errores.

     
if(@substr_count($recipiente,'@') == 1){ // Validacion de correo escrito correctamente
          
if($asunto == '' or $mensaje == '' or  $recipiente == '' // Validacion de campos sin rellenar
          
{
               echo 
'<strong>Campos vacios, por favor llene los campos</strong>';
          }
          else
          {
               
mail($recipiente$asunto$mensaje$encabezado);
               echo 
"<strong>Se envio correctamente</strong>";
          }
     }
     else
     {
          echo 
"<strong>Email es incorrecto</strong>";
     }
}
?>


Reemplazando el código anterior del enviar.php, y cambiando los valores y variables en tu caso:

$nombre = $_POST['nombre'];
$mail = $_POST['email'];


Cambialos por

//Recibimos las variables
$recipiente = $_POST['recipiente'];
$asunto = $_POST['asunto'];
$mensaje = $_POST['mensaje'];


Adapta tu formulario al código que te deje, para más información puedes mirar una introducción a la función Mailer
#27
Amigo mio, a continuación te dejo un simple ejemplo de un código php para proteger sistemáticamente una página, para cambiar la contraseña debes editar la variable $contraseña y darle el valor que quieras, osea añadir la contraseña que deses.

<?

$contrasena = "CONTRASEÑA";

if (!$_POST)
{
?>
<form method="POST" action="<?=$_SERVER['PHP_SELF'];?>">
<input type="password" name="con" size="20"><br>
<input type="submit" value="Entrar" name="send"></p>
</form>
<?
}
else
{
$con = $_POST['con'];
    if ($con == $contrasena)
{
}
else
{
die("Contraseña incorrecta");
}
}

?>


El código que mostré es un ejemplo de reconocimiento de contraseña, para redirigir a un sitio puedes utilizar e implementar el código:

header("LOCATION: ejemplo.php");

Ahora para implementar un medio de seguridad de contraseña puedes utilizar:

<?php
function cifra($t){
   
$prefijo "codigoSuperSecretoQueNadieDebeDeSaberMasQueEladmin";
   
$res $prefijo.$t;
   
$res md5($res);
   return 
$res;
}
$pass cifra(azielito);
echo 
$pass;
//el resutlado es:
// 581b1a40f425492e4f51b265af80e728


Espero a verte ayudado, si no me explique como tendría que ser, comenta y me esforzare en ayudarte y explicarte paso por paso, Saludos.
#28
PHP / Re: Formulario de Contacto
24 Octubre 2011, 20:29 PM
Para empezar a realizar un formulario de contacto primero que todo necesitas saber ¿cómo realizarlo?, bueno si vas a programarlo en PHP deberás aprender a utilizar la función Mailer la cual es la que permite enviar emails a un correo electrónico cualquiera, bueno puedes visitar este tutorial muy complejo que te proporciona ejemplos y de cómo utilizar cuya función.

Artículo: http://onsoni.blogspot.com/2011/10/en-este-tutorial-de-php-aprenderas-usar.html

También queda destacar que puedes modificar este script y convertirlo en un formulario de contacto utilizando solamente javascript: http://onsoni.blogspot.com/2011/09/recomendar-pagina-con-javascript.html
#29
PHP / Re: Header, como se usa
22 Octubre 2011, 17:07 PM
Cita de: tron$y$tem en 22 Octubre 2011, 05:49 AM
<?php
header ('refresh: 5; url=http://www.xzone.com/l');

$header = 'From: ' . $correos . " \r\n";
$header .= "X-Mailer: PHP/" . phpversion() . " \r\n";
$header .= "Mime-Version: 1.0 \r\n";
$header .= "Content-Type: text/plain";
$mensaje = "Este mensaje fue enviado por " . $a . ", num " . $tel . " \r\n";
$mensaje .= "el correol es: " . $correos . " \r\n";
$mensaje .= "Mensaje: " . $_POST['texto'] . " \r\n";
$mensaje .= "Enviado el " . date('d/m/Y', time());

$para = 'xxx69@hotmail.com';
$asunto = 'contacto desde';

mail($para, $asunto, utf8_decode($mensaje), $header);

echo 'estatus=enviado';

¿X-Mailer? para que tanto? hijo vas a complicarle la vida, sería más necesario un ejemplo sencillo. como el que proporcione anteriormente.
#30
PHP / Re: Header, como se usa
19 Octubre 2011, 03:00 AM
La re dirección es instantáneamente, solo añade la URL Especifica y redireccionara, queda a cuestión tuya las modificaciones o lo demás.